Liaoyang


 
 

Liaoyang () is a city in Liaoning province in northeast China. It is approximately one hour south of Shenyang by car.

Liaoyang is one of the oldest continuously-inhabited cities in northeast China and has a number of sites of historical interest. Among these is the White Pagoda (baita), which dates back to the Yuan dynasty.

It was the site of the Battle of Liaoyang (August 24-September 4, 1904), which was one of the major battles of the Russo-Japanese War.
